An Investors Dream! A beautiful contemporary Spanish-style home with awesome potential. The first floor features a lovely, spacious living room with a fireplace and a dining room that leads to a large family room. The galley style kitchen features plenty of cabinet space and room for a breakfast nook.. Off the kitchen a hallway that leads to 2 bedrooms and a full bathroom. The second floor has 2 rooms and a full bath , the spacious master bedroom features a full bathroom and plenty of closet space. Fabulous location in the up and coming city of Compton, walking distance to eateries, local markets and schools.. Easy access to freeways, public transportation, and a local golf course. This is truly a warm and wonderful home with great potential for upgrades and space for an ADU above the garage.
